Frontal bossing is an unusually prominent forehead, sometimes associated with a heavier than normal brow ridge. Considerations Frontal bossing is seen only in a few rare syndromes. It is probably best recognized by the public in the disease acromegaly because people with acromegaly who become extremely tall and large (giants) are seen frequently in movies. Common Causes
